The rte_atomicNN functions and types are deprecated.
The in_use and ref_count flags can be converted to stdatomic.

Note that rte_atomic16_init() and rte_atomic16_clear() were plain
stores with no ordering; only test_and_set() and dec() implied a
full barrier. Initialization happens before the device is put on the
list, so a relaxed store is used there. It is spelled out explicitly
because a plain assignment to an RTE_ATOMIC() object is a sequentially
consistent store when built with enable_stdatomic=true.

Claiming a device now pairs an acquire compare exchange with a release
store on the free path, which is what the test_and_set()/dec() pair was
providing.

Also drop the unneeded NULL check in the loop body: TAILQ_FOREACH
terminates when the iterator becomes NULL, so var is guaranteed
non-NULL inside the loop.
